How to Make Banana Milkshake

Ingredients:

  • 2 ripe bananas
  • 2 cups vanilla ice cream
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Whipped cream (optional, for topping)

Directions:

  1. In a blender, combine ripe bananas, vanilla ice cream, milk, and vanilla extract.
  2. Blend until smooth and creamy.
  3. Pour into glasses and top with whipped cream if desired.
  4. Serve immediately and enjoy!

How to Serve Banana Milkshake

Serve your Banana Milkshake in tall glasses with colorful straws. You can add a dollop of whipped cream on top for an extra special touch. It’s also fun to sprinkle some chocolate or nuts if you want to get creative!

How to Store Banana Milkshake

If you have any leftovers, you can store them in the fridge. However, milkshakes are best enjoyed fresh right away. If it thickens up in the fridge, just give it a stir or blend it again before serving.

Tips to Make Banana Milkshake

  • Use frozen bananas for a thicker texture.
  • Adjust the amount of milk to make it as thick or thin as you like.
  • Try adding a scoop of peanut butter or chocolate syrup for a flavor twist.

Variation

If you want to change it up, try adding different fruits like strawberries or mango. You can also experiment with different ice cream flavors for a unique taste!

FAQs

1. Can I use frozen bananas?
Yes, frozen bananas will make your milkshake thicker and creamier!

2. Is there a dairy-free version?
Absolutely! Use non-dairy ice cream and almond or oat milk for a dairy-free Banana Milkshake.

3. How long does a Banana Milkshake last in the fridge?
It’s best to drink it right away, but if you store it, use it within a day or two for the best taste.
